How they compare
Angola currently reports 10.0% against 9.9% in Lesotho,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 12 shared years of data; in 1988 it was Lesotho ahead.
Angola ranks 162nd and Lesotho ranks 163rd of 194 countries.
Lesotho has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Angola | Lesotho |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 0.6% | 1.5% | 0.9% | Lesotho |
| 1990s | 0.6% | 1.6% | 1.1% | Lesotho |
| 2000s | 2.2% | 3.0% | 0.8% | Lesotho |
| 2010s | 9.0% | 10.1% | 1.1% | Lesotho |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
